您好,欢迎来到微智科技网。
搜索
您的当前位置:首页机器人的路径规划

机器人的路径规划

来源:微智科技网
机器人的路径规划

机器人的路径规划作为机器人导航和行动的基础,是机器人技术领域中的一个重要研究课题。它涉及到如何使机器人在复杂和未知的环境中找到最佳的路径,并以实时更新的方式避免障碍物,安全到达目标点。本文将探讨机器人路径规划的原理、方法和应用。

一、机器人路径规划的原理

机器人路径规划的原理基于感知、地图构建和路径搜索算法。首先,机器人通过传感器获取外界环境的信息,例如激光雷达、摄像头等。然后,机器人利用这些传感器数据构建地图,以表示环境的几何和语义信息。最后,通过路径搜索算法,在地图上找到机器人前往目标点的最佳路径,并实时更新路径以应对环境变化。

二、机器人路径规划的方法 1. 图搜索法

图搜索法是机器人路径规划中应用最广泛的方法之一。其基本思想是将环境表示为一个图,图中的节点表示环境中的位置或状态,边表示位置或状态之间的关系,例如相邻或可连通性。通过搜索算法,例如深度优先搜索(DFS)或广度优先搜索(BFS),在图上找到机器人前往目标的最短路径。

2. 动态规划法

动态规划法是一种基于最优化原理的路径规划方法。它通过将环境划分为离散的状态和行动组合,然后使用动态规划算法计算每个状态的最优值函数,并从起始状态开始递归地计算最优路径。

3. A*算法

A*算法是一种启发式搜索算法,结合了图搜索和动态规划的优点。它通过评估每个节点的启发式估计值(例如到目标节点的距离),在图上进行搜索,以找到最佳路径。A*算法在路径搜索中具有较高的效率和准确性。

4. 进化算法

进化算法是另一类机器人路径规划的方法,它模拟生物进化的过程,通过种群的选择、交叉和变异等操作,逐步生成优化的路径。进化算法在全局路径规划和动态环境中具有较好的性能。

三、机器人路径规划的应用

机器人路径规划在自动驾驶、物流配送、智能家居等领域有着广泛的应用。

1. 自动驾驶

自动驾驶车辆需要根据环境和交通规则规划行驶路径,以确保安全和高效。机器人路径规划技术可以帮助自动驾驶车辆实时感知周围环境,并规划最佳的行驶路径,以避免障碍物和保证行驶安全。

2. 物流配送

在物流仓库中,机器人可以根据任务需求规划最佳的路径,以提高货物的运输效率和准确性。机器人路径规划可以优化路径选择、避免堵塞,并考虑到实时的任务需求和环境变化。

3. 智能家居

智能家居中的清洁机器人或服务机器人需要能够智能地规划路径,以实现清扫、打扫等任务。路径规划可以帮助机器人高效地清洁每个房间,并避开家具和障碍物。

四、结论

机器人路径规划是一项复杂而关键的任务,在机器人技术的发展中起着重要作用。通过合理选择路径规划方法,结合环境感知和地图构建技术,机器人可以智能地规划路径,在复杂和未知的环境中高效、安全地行动。未来,随着机器人技术的不断发展,路径规划算法和应用将变得更加精确、高效和智能。

因篇幅问题不能全部显示,请点此查看更多更全内容

Copyright © 2019- 7swz.com 版权所有 赣ICP备2024042798号-8

违法及侵权请联系:TEL:199 18 7713 E-MAIL:2724546146@qq.com

本站由北京市万商天勤律师事务所王兴未律师提供法律服务